Output 90eab86c1acae372e8754c3cd4f3c202bb92cab2dd043369eba791e248de585d:1

value
1159880
script pubkey
OP_0 OP_PUSHBYTES_20 dd7d53a78b70bf3eed0ec191b466f91e29a79fa2
address
bc1qm4748futwzlnamgwcxgmgeherc5608az49fuyq
transaction
90eab86c1acae372e8754c3cd4f3c202bb92cab2dd043369eba791e248de585d
confirmations
172949
spent
true